First, you shouldn't space twice after a period, but you could use the
"nonbreaking space" character on Insert > Symbol > Special Characters
(or: Ctrl-Shift-Space).
Also, make sure that the Compatibility Option to "Wrap trailing spaces to
the next line" isn't checked.
